Monday in The City
For a while I will be working on and off in the City. For those of you not from these parts - "The City" is the square mile in London that is the financial district. It is said that every bank in the world has a branch here - and this is the place where deals are done and money is made. It's great being back here - I used to work here a few years back you see.
